The world's most endangered bird with plain appearance - Aythya baeri

Aythya baeris (Order: Anseriformes, Family: Anatidae, Genus: Aythya) are round-bodied and big-headed. The male has white eyes, a black head and a neck shining with a green sheen. It is black-brown on the upper body and brown worm-like spots on the lower back and two shoulders; The white abdomen is completely different from the chestnut chest and extends upward to two front flanks, and brown spots can be found on the lower abdomen and white spots on pale chestnut brown ribs. The female only has plain brown feathers.
